Drawing inspiration from the iconic French cheese St. Nectaire, Blakesville’s Sunny Ridge is a mild, easygoing goat cheese that’s great for beginners. It’s washed with a sour peach beer from Chicago’s Is/Was Brewing, making the rind slightly fruity and bringing out the cheese’s clean, bright, tangy, musky, minerally, and slightly fruity flavors. This cheese is perfect on its own on crusty bread or crackers, but also pairs well with summertime fruits, raw vegetables, and hazelnuts.
In Port Washington, Wisconsin, Blakesville Creamery has been crafting artisan goat cheeses since 2020. As a true farmstead creamery, they make all their cheeses by hand using milk from their own goats. Their cutting-edge, 10,000-square-foot facility preserves traditional cheesemaking techniques while maintaining exceptional quality.
